Falsifiable Predictions

Quantitative thresholds for the next decade of experiments

The framework does not claim to explain everything. It claims to explain specific, testable phenomena from a single structural hypothesis. Each prediction includes a quantitative falsification threshold:
Prediction Expected Result Falsification Threshold
Qubit coherence at L2 $250\times$ improvement $< 50\times$ with controlled $\Gamma_{\text{env}}$
Atomic clocks near DM Drifts correlate with lensing maps No correlation with sufficient sensitivity
Void Hubble constant $H_{\text{void}} \approx 66 \pm 1.5$ $H_{\text{void}} > 69$ or $< 62$
Dark energy $w(z)$ $\Delta w(z) \approx 0.015$–$0.025$ at $z \in [0.5, 1.5]$ $w(z) = -1.00 \pm 0.01$ strictly
Intermediate states Decay $\tau < 10^{-20}$ s Stable non-resonant particles detected
